Door hanger crafts to try
Seasonal greetings: Create door hangers that celebrate the changing seasons. Use colors, patterns, and motifs associated with each season, like flowers for spring or leaves for fall.
Nature-inspired designs: Collect leaves, twigs, or flowers and use them to create patterns and glue onto door hangers for a natural look.
Photo frame door hanger: Incorporate a photo slot into the door hanger design, allowing for personal photos to be displayed and changed out regularly.
Educational themes: Design door hangers with educational themes, such as alphabet letters, numbers, or simple words, to help younger children learn as they play.
Learning activities
Color theory exploration: Use door hangers to experiment with color mixing, complementary colors, and shades to teach basic color theory.
Historical figures door hanger: Research and create door hangers that represent historical figures, encouraging history education.
Word of the day: Each day, decorate a door hanger with a new vocabulary word, its definition, and an illustrative drawing.
Math puzzles: Design door hangers with math puzzles or problems that need to be solved to enter the room.
Science facts: Create themed door hangers based on science topics, such as space, dinosaurs, or the human body, with interesting facts and illustrations.
